| CREDIT |
One IVV event credit per the first six months of the year (before July 01) and a second credit for the last six months (after June 30). There are no limits to the distance credits you can earn, but $3.00 must be paid each time the course is walked for credit except that a trail may be walked twice on the same day for one fee. |

| AREA DESCRIPTION |
Come and visit the George H.W. Bush Presidential Library and Museum, 41st President of the United States, and the surrounding Texas A&M University. |
| TRAIL DESCRIPTION |
The 10 kilometer (6.2 miles) walk (rating = 1) is along paved and gravel walkways around the George Bush Presidential Library Library & Museum and the Texas A&M University. SPECIAL PROGRAMS: A to Z = "C"; MUSEUMS [George H.W. Bush Presidential Library & Museums] |
